Bonus Points & Miles will be ripe for the picking on shopping portals!

Retailers will be jausting for your dollar and they will increase their point/miles per $ offers across many channels.

Many retailers will briefly increase their points/miles per $ offers. With a quick check today I see where JCPenny is at 10 pts/$ and Saks Fifth Avenue at 9 pts/$ shopping thru Chase Ultimate Rewards.


US Airways Dividend Miles Storefront has Dell Consumer doubling their offer from 2 to 4 miles/$.

Shop My Way by Mariott portal has nice offers on two websites that offer college textbooks:   Neebo at 7pts/$ and Bookrenter.com at 6 pts/ $.

Some shopping portals offer additional bonuses for your cumulative purchases for a limited time. Southwest's Rapid Rewards offers up to 1000 bonus points for $600+ cumulative spending.





Delta's Skymiles Shopping is also offering 1000 bonus miles for $600+ in cumulative spending.



So if you are wanting to begin actively pursuing points & miles for travel, take this opportunity to assess what foreseeable expenditures you have, formulate a plan to order things you know you will need to purchase and see if you can work a plan to order your items to make a shopping portal bonus work for you.

Last year I went with Skymiles Shopping portal. Their "fine print" was a little different then and there was a greater opportunity to accumulate cumulative bonus miles. Regardless, I formulated my plan and in late fall my Skymiles bonus of 3500 points was deposited.

Make YOUR plan:
-You could be earning points/miles with your Credit Card.
-You could be earning points/miles from the retailer of your choice by shopping through the online portal you choose.
-You could be earning points/miles from the shopping portal as a bonus for your cumulative purchases.

All of these points & miles for the same order. And it can all be for items you are going to purchase anyway!
